Montana Requirements (What You Must Know)

Minimum Liability

Current MT minimums are $25,000/$50,000 bodily injury and $20,000 property damage. We’ll quote higher limits to handle rural accidents and potential wildlife collisions.

Helmet Law

Riders under 18 must wear helmets; those 18+ can opt out if they have at least $20,000 in medical insurance. Always prioritize safety on MT roads.

No PIP Required

Montana doesn’t mandate PIP for motorcycles. Add Medical Payments (MedPay) to cover injuries from accidents.

Vehicle Inspections

No routine state inspections required, but ensure your bike is roadworthy to avoid issues on patrols.

Getting Your MT Motorcycle Endorsement

Course Path (Recommended)

  • Enroll in an approved Motorcycle Safety Course
  • Pass and use completion for endorsement
  • Add the endorsement at a local DMV

Permit + Testing Path

  • Obtain a motorcycle permit (knowledge test)
  • Practice and pass the skills test
  • Add endorsement to your license

Bike Size & Restrictions

Restrictions may apply based on bike size during testing. Courses often waive restrictions-confirm with us.

Motorcycle Insurance FAQ - Heron, MT

Is helmet use required in Montana?

Riders under 18 must wear helmets; those 18+ need at least $20,000 in medical insurance to ride without one.

Does Montana require PIP for motorcycles?

No, PIP isn’t required or available for motorcycles. Add MedPay and strong UM/UIM for protection.

What are the current MT minimum insurance limits?

At least 25/50/20 for liability. We recommend higher limits for added security on rural roads.

Can I lane split in Montana?

Lane splitting isn’t specifically addressed; it’s generally not permitted and could lead to traffic violations.

Do motorcycles need inspections in MT?

No routine inspections are required, but your bike must meet safety standards.

Will safety courses lower my premium?

Yes, completing an MSF course often qualifies for discounts and improves your skills.
